Latest Patents
Vimberg's latest patents include innovative solutions for network partition tolerance and disaster recovery mechanisms in file-based version control systems. One of his patents, titled "Network partition tolerance in a high available centralized VCS implementation," introduces a database lock mechanism that prevents concurrent writes during network partition scenarios. This mechanism ensures data consistency across nodes, even when they are temporarily disconnected due to communication disruptions.
Another significant patent is "Automatic disaster recovery mechanism for file-based version control system using lightweight backups." This implementation creates lightweight incremental backups, providing an extra layer of protection against data loss. It allows for the seamless movement of repositories between databases without the need for extensive copying, thus addressing performance and scalability issues.
